try:
old_adapter = self.get_adapter("https://")
except requests.exceptions.InvalidSchema:
old_adapter = None

if old_adapter is not None and old_adapter is not new_adapter:
old_adapter.close()

self.mount("https://", new_adapter)

if self._auth_request_session is not None:
try:
old_auth_adapter = self._auth_request_session.get_adapter("https://")
except requests.exceptions.InvalidSchema:
old_auth_adapter = None

if old_auth_adapter is not None and old_auth_adapter is not new_adapter:
old_auth_adapter.close()

self._auth_request_session.mount("https://", new_adapter)

@mock.patch(
"google.auth.transport._mtls_helper.get_client_cert_and_key", autospec=True
)
def test_configure_mtls_channel_closes_old_adapters(
self, mock_get_client_cert_and_key
):
mock_get_client_cert_and_key.return_value = (
True,
pytest.public_cert_bytes,
pytest.private_key_bytes,
)

auth_session = google.auth.transport.requests.AuthorizedSession(
credentials=mock.Mock()
)
old_main_adapter = mock.Mock(spec=requests.adapters.HTTPAdapter)
old_auth_adapter = mock.Mock(spec=requests.adapters.HTTPAdapter)

auth_session.mount("https://", old_main_adapter)
auth_session._auth_request_session.mount("https://", old_auth_adapter)

with mock.patch.dict(
os.environ, {environment_vars.GOOGLE_API_USE_CLIENT_CERTIFICATE: "true"}
):
auth_session.configure_mtls_channel()

old_main_adapter.close.assert_called_once()
old_auth_adapter.close.assert_called_once()
